Book Description
Input-Output Analysis (IOA) is widely used in the field of ecological economics, industrial ecology, and environmental sciences. Industrial Ecology (IE) and Ecological Economics (EE) are promising and growing fields. IOA plays a crucial role in analyzing the related environmental and resource issues and providing quantitative information to many research questions and policy implications. The major aim of this book is to provide not only a comprehensive overview of environmental IOA from 1930s to the present but also the frontiers of environmental IOA including energy structural decomposition analysis, spatial energy structural decomposition analysis, multi-regional waste make-use analysis, augmented waste input-output analysis, dynamic structural decomposition analysis with product lifetime distributions, and endogenous input-output analysis with product lifetime distributions to professionals, practitioners, and students. This book presents a novel dynamic structural decomposition analysis to evaluate the effects of the product lifetime shifts and structural changes such as technological changes and final demand shifts on the life cycle energy consumptions. It also contributes to modelling a simple social accounting method with cumulative product lifetime distributions and argues how product lifetime extension affects energy consumptions and income flow throughout the entire economic system. Book Description
This book introduces the Eora, Global Trade Analysis Project (GTAP) and World Input-Output (WIOD) databases and provides detailed metadata on the data sources, database structures and construction techniques used to build each system. It offers a detailed account of how multi-regional input–output (MRIO) databases are used to calculate consumption-based accounts – guiding the reader through each mathematical step and explaining the associated equations. It demonstrates that different MRIO databases calculate different national level consumption-based CO2 accounts. If these results are to be used as evidence in climate policy-making, analysts need to be confident about the accuracy of the databases and understand why the results differ. It carefully explains the mathematical equations behind each technique and provides a link to a repository where the reader can access specially prepared MATLAB functions associated with the techniques. To make meaningful comparisons between the three MRIO databases, each is mapped to a consistent classification system comprising 40 countries and 17 sectors. Further, readers can access the aggregated databases using the link provided. The effect of this aggregation is shown to be minimal, so readers can be confident that the aggregated versions of each database reflect the full-sized versions. The book concludes by making recommendations as to how future MRIO databases could be accurately and consistently constructed and how they should be used in policy-making in light of the findings. Book Description
Industrial Ecology (IE) is an emerging multidisciplinary field. University departments and higher education programs are being formed on the subject following the lead of Yale University, The Norwegian University of Science and Technology (NTNU), Leiden University, University of Michigan at Ann Arbor, Carnegie Mellon University, University of California at Berkeley, Institute for Superior Technology in Lisbon, Eidgenössische Technische Hochschule (ETH) Zürich, and The University of Tokyo. IE deals with stocks and flows in interconnected networks of industry and the environment, which relies on a basic framework for analysis. Among others, Input-Output Analysis (IOA) is recognized as a key conceptual and analytical framework for IE. A major challenge is that the field of IOA manifests a long history since the 1930s with two Nobel Prize Laureates in the field and requires considerable analytical rigor. This led many instructors and researchers to call for a high-quality publication on the subject which embraces both state-of-the-art theory and principles as well as practical applications.

Book Description
Regional Input-Output Analysis applies standard macroeconomic accounting principles to geographic and regional studies. Hewings develops an analytic framework and constructs regional input-output models. He then expands the model to consider interaction between regions. He links the model to linear programming and demographic models to provide a more sophisticated representation of reality.

Book Description
In this authoritative Handbook, leading experts from international statistical offices and universities explain in detail the treatment and role of input-output statistics in the System of National Accounts. Furthermore, they address the derivation of input-output coefficients for the purpose of economic and environmental modeling, the building of applied general equilibrium models, the use of these models for efficiency analysis, and the extensions to stochastic and dynamic input-output analysis. As well as revealing and exploring the theoretical foundations, the Handbook also acts as a useful guide for practitioners.

Book Description
Industrial ecology (IE) is a rapidly growing scienti?c discipline that is concerned with the sustainability of industrial systems under explicit consideration of its int- dependence with natural systems. In recent years, there has been an ever-increasing awareness about the applicability of Input-Output Analysis (IOA) to IE, in particular to LCA (life cycle assessment) and MFA (material ?ow analysis). This is witnessed in the growing number of papers at ISIE (International Society for Industrial Ec- ogy) conferences, which use IOA, and also by the installment of subject editors on IOA in the International Journal of Life Cycle Assessment. It can be said that IE has become a major ?eld of application for IOA. The broadening of users of IOA from various backgrounds implies a need for a self-contained textbook on IOA that can meet the needs of students and practitioners without compromising on basic c- cepts and the latest developments. This book was written with the aim of ?lling this need, and is primarily addressed to students and practitioners of IE.
